Feeding America Riverside | San Bernardino ("FARSB") began in April 1980 as Survive Food Bank, distributing about 10,000 pounds of food per month and partnering with about 20 local nonprofit organizations. Today, FARSB distributes over 2.7 million pounds of food per month and partners with over 250 local nonprofit organizations. The General Assistance or General Relief (GA/GR) Program is designed to provide relief and support to indigent adults who are not supported by their own means, other public funds, or assistance programs. Each county's GA/GR program is established and funded (100 percent) by its own Board of Supervisors. California Work Opportunity and Responsibility to Kids, also known as CalWORKs, provides temporary financial assistance and employment-focused services to families with minor children whose income and property are below State maximum limits for their family size. CalFresh Healthy Living (SNAP-Ed) supports healthy, active and nourished lifestyles by teaching Californians about good nutrition and how to stretch their food dollars, while also building partnerships in communities to make the healthy choice, the easy choice. Benefit Reduction - If you are getting CalFresh benefits now, you may repay by having your household's benefits reduced for all or part of the amount owed. Repayment by this method will be 10% of your monthly benefit or $10 each month, whichever is more. CalFresh, also known as the Federal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P) helps low-income and working-class households purchase nutritious food and provides free school meals for qualified children.CalFresh can be used to buy any food or food product that is produced for human consumption. The exception to this is hot foods or lunch counter items prepared or heated in the store. CalFresh recipients are typically required to complete a yearly recertification and a semi-annual reporting process starting with a packet received by mail.. These processes may be completed by phone, online, by mail, fax, or in person. In Riverside County, the CalFresh program (federally known as the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program or SNAP) serves 289,188 low-income individuals. According to California Food Policy Advocates, 37% of low-income households in 2014 were food insecure, having limited or uncertain access to adequate food.
